Skip to content

Commit d746f0d

Browse files
committed
fixes webpack#565
1 parent 5edcaea commit d746f0d

File tree

2 files changed

+8
-4
lines changed

2 files changed

+8
-4
lines changed

hot/dev-server.js

Lines changed: 4 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-36,8 +36,10 @@ if(module.hot) {
3636

3737
});
3838
};
39-
var addEventListener = window.addEventListener || function (eventName, listener) {
40-
return attachEvent('on' + eventName, listener);
39+
var addEventListener = window.addEventListener ? function(eventName, listener) {
40+
window.addEventListener(eventName, listener, false);
41+
} : function (eventName, listener) {
42+
window.attachEvent('on' + eventName, listener);
4143
};
4244
addEventListener("message", function(event) {
4345
if(typeof event.data === "string" && event.data.indexOf("webpackHotUpdate") === 0) {

hot/only-dev-server.js

Lines changed: 4 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-60,8 +60,10 @@ if(module.hot) {
6060
});
6161
});
6262
};
63-
var addEventListener = window.addEventListener || function (eventName, listener) {
64-
return attachEvent('on' + eventName, listener);
63+
var addEventListener = window.addEventListener ? function(eventName, listener) {
64+
window.addEventListener(eventName, listener, false);
65+
} : function (eventName, listener) {
66+
window.attachEvent('on' + eventName, listener);
6567
};
6668
addEventListener("message", function(event) {
6769
if(typeof event.data === "string" && event.data.indexOf("webpackHotUpdate") === 0) {

0 commit comments

Comments
 (0)